AI Summary

  • Creates the COVID-19 Vaccination Employer Mandate Prohibition Act, making it unlawful for Illinois employers to require employees to demonstrate receipt of COVID-19 vaccines or boosters approved under emergency use authorization by the FDA.

  • Prohibits employers from creating, implementing, or enforcing workplace vaccination programs that mandate COVID-19 vaccines approved under FDA emergency use authorization as a condition of employment.

  • Establishes that the purpose of the act is to protect individual bodily autonomy regarding decisions to receive COVID-19 vaccines or boosters under emergency use authorization.

  • Cites that COVID-19 is no longer classified as a pandemic and that emergency use authorization vaccines have not undergone sufficient study of short-term and long-term effects.

  • Becomes effective immediately upon enactment.
